The Razer Orochi V2 is an ultra-lightweight (60g) wireless gaming mouse designed for professionals and gamers on the move. Featuring dual wireless modes (Bluetooth and HyperSpeed), it offers an industry-leading battery life of up to 950 hours. Equipped with 2nd-gen mechanical switches rated for 60 million clicks and a 5G Advanced 18K DPI optical sensor, it delivers precision and durability in a compact, ambidextrous design. Compatible with AA or AAA batteries, it balances portability with high performance for seamless work and play.

Fantastic for gaming and productivity, but missing USB-C rechargeability
I recently purchased the Razer Orochi V2, and overall, it is an amazing mouse. The build quality is absolutely fantastic, and it feels premium. It fits perfectly in my palm, and the materials and clicks have a very pleasant tactile feel. I use it daily for both gaming and work, and it performs flawlessly in both scenarios. Compared to my Razer Pro Click, the Orochi V2 actually fits my hand much better. In fact, I now only use the Pro Click as a backup for when the Orochi's battery suddenly dies! There is really only one downside for me: it runs on disposable batteries rather than having a built-in rechargeable one. On the plus side, it only needs a single battery to operate, and I love the clever design that allows you to use either a standard AA or a smaller AAA battery depending on your weight preference. However, I would really love to see a future version of this exact mouse with a built-in battery and a standard USB Type-C charging port. If you don't mind swapping batteries occasionally, this is a near-perfect mouse. Highly recommended!

Amazing mouse even for big hands.
So I have big hands and what any big hand gamer understands is that you either have to get a big ol heavy G502 size mouse or use a certain grip to hold all these mice for smaller handed people. I previously owned a Model O, G pro, and Model O wireless. Having big hands my biggest peeve with all the other mice is that they’re ambidextrous mice so they are even harder to hold with fingertip/claw grips because the smooth, near flat, symmetrical sides. I only really make contact with the sides by pinching my fingers with them. I never make contact with the butt or base of the mouse with my grip. There’s where the Orochi changes things The Orochi somehow is a smaller mouse than all of the above but fills out my hand and grip SO much better. The sides actually have slight grooves so I don’t slip off the sides of my mouse and the shorter but bigger hump in the middle makes me for once actually feel the mouse in my palm if I want. Overall the feel is amazing. Battery life varies of course but I can barely tell there’s a battery in the thing even when flicking and the weight and balance of it feel so good. Mobile gaming is the main reason I got this mouse. I like that the dongle stores inside the mouse, uses batteries so I don’t have to worry about keeping it charged or bringing around extra cables to charge it, and the Bluetooth is good for casual gaming but doesn’t do great with big flicks so the 2.4ghz connection is required for esports games. Overall a great mouse and really awesome to game with and a little plus to it is that the shell comes off the back so satisfying, it’s hard to not fidget with it by taking it on and off haha. Well worth the money and I’d expect they’ll make a rechargeable one with all the success this mouse has accrued so far so if the swappable batteries don’t tickle your pickle, I’d just buy a sub $20 rechargeable battery station or just wait for a new rechargeable Orochi to come out.
